SPOOKIE DALY PRIDE

Medicine Chest

2008-07-10

Medicine Chest is the second album from the 4 piece Boston band Spookie Daly Pride, and contains WYCE favorites, “My Fancy Pants” and “The Bumpin’ Uglies Song.” Spookie Daly’s raspy voice goes well with the toe tapping jams the band puts out. “The Personal Ad Song” and “What A Friend I Have In You” are groovy tracks that are destined to become hits, especially when you listen to the lyrics. “Cool Watershed” is also worth a spin. -- Jerrod
